Happy New Year, everyone!
for us, 2018 exceeded our wildest expectations. For the first time since we started our LHBA journey we actually accomplished everything on our to-do list.
this year we
got propane run to the cabin
got the last of the cabin's windows (9) and doors (3) in
got the basement slab poured (with in floor radiant heat )
got the well's pressure tank moved into the cabin
started heating the cabin (in floor radiant, propane fireplace, wood burning fireplace)
laid the main floor's 2x6 DF T&G
made the staircase from first floor to loft
did interior framing of the rooms in the loft
installed hot water heater
installed whole-house water filtration system
moved from the trailer into the cabin
because we have heat, we're still able to work on electric and plumbing; should have functioning toilet in a couple of weeks !
looking forward to seeing what 2019 brings. We're very grateful for all God allowed us to achieve this year.

thanks. sure does feel good. i must confess though, we poured more money into the build this past season than in all the other years combined.
we paid a team to pour our cement slab, paid a well guy to move the pressure tank, and paid a plumber to install the boiler and get the in floor heat running (paid the same guy to run propane to the gas fireplace and install the hot water heater), not to mention buying the fireplaces and other stuff :)
feels good though. not sure we'll be able to top it.
